Mona de Grenoble Takes Home the Olivier of the Year: A Win for Quebec Comedy

The 26th annual Gala Les Olivier, a celebration of Quebec's vibrant comedy scene, saw Mona de Grenoble crowned with the prestigious Olivier of the Year award. The event, held on March 23, 2025, recognized the best and brightest talents in Quebecois humour. This victory signifies a major milestone for Mona de Grenoble and highlights the evolving landscape of comedy in the province. Recent Updates: Mona's Moment in the Spotlight

According to La Presse, Mona de Grenoble emerged as the winner of the coveted Olivier de l'année (Olivier of the Year) at the 26th Gala Les Olivier. This award underscores her impact and popularity within the Quebec comedy scene. The Journal de Montréal highlighted Mona de Grenoble's win as one of the five best moments of the gala, alongside other notable figures like Claude Bégin and the comedy duo Les Grandes Crues. The Context Behind the Comedy: Understanding the Quebec Humour Scene

To fully appreciate the significance of Mona de Grenoble's win, it's important to understand the context of the Quebec comedy scene. Quebec has a rich tradition of humour, often characterized by its satirical edge, its focus on social commentary, and its unique linguistic flavor. The Gala Les Olivier itself is a key institution in this landscape, serving as both an awards ceremony and a showcase for established and emerging talent.

The Quebec comedy scene is distinct from English-Canadian comedy. It reflects the unique cultural and linguistic identity of the province. Humour often revolves around Quebecois culture, language, and politics, and addresses issues specific to the Quebec experience. This creates a strong sense of connection between comedians and their audiences.
